In the beginning God created the heavens and the earth. Now the Earth was formless and empty, darkness was over the surface of the deep, and the spirit of God was hovering over the waters.
And God said, Let there be light," and there was light. God saw that light was good and he separated the light from the darkness. God called the light day," and the darkness he called night." And there was evening, and there was morning- the first day.
And God said, Let there be an expanse between the waters to separate water from water." So God made the expanse and separated the water under the expanse from the water above it. And it was so. God called the expanse sky". And there was evening, and there was morning- the second day.
And God said, Let the water under the sky be gathered to one
place, and let dry ground appear." And it was so. God called the dry ground
land," and the gathered waters he called seas." And God saw that it
was good. Then God said, Let the land produce vegetation: seed- bearing plants and
trees on the land that bear fruit with seeds in it, according to their various
kinds." And it was so. The land produced vegetation: plants bearing seeds according
to their kinds and trees bearing fruit with seed in it according to their kinds. And God
saw that it was good. And there was evening, and there was morning- the third day.
And God said,
Let there be lights in the expanse of the sky to separate the day from the night,
and let them serve as signs to mark seasons and days and years, and let them be lights in
the expanse of the sky to give light to the earth." And it was so. God made two great
lights- the greater light was to govern the day and the lesser light to govern the night.
He also made the stars. God set them in the expanse of the sky to give light on the earth,
to govern the day and the night and to separate light from darkness. And God saw that it
was good. And there was evening and there was morning- the fourth day.
And God said, Let the water teem with living creatures, and let
birds fly above the earth across the expanse of the sky." So God created the great
creatures of the sea and every living and moving thing with which the water teems,
according to their kinds, and every winged bird according to its kind. And God saw that it
was good. God blessed them and said, Be fruitful and increase in number and fill the
water in the seas, and let the birds increase on the earth." And there was evening,
and there was morning- the fifth day.
And
God said, Let the land produce living creatures according to their kinds: livestock,
creatures that move along the ground, and wild animals, each according to its kind."
And it was so. God made the wild animals according to their kinds, the livestock according
to their kinds, and all the creatures that move along the ground according to their kinds.
And God saw that it was good. Then God said, Let us make man in our own image, in
our likeness, and let them rule over the fish of the sea and the birds of the air, over
the livestock, over all the earth, and over all the creatures that move along the ground.
So God created man in his own image, in the image of God he created
him; male and female he created them. God blessed them and said to them, Be
fruitful and increase in number ; fill the earth and subdue it. Rule over the fish of the
sea and the birds of the air and over every living creature that moves on the
ground." Then God said, I give you every seed- bearing plant on the face of the
whole earth and every tree that has fruit with seed in it. They will be yours for food.
And to all the beasts of the earth and all the birds of the air and all the creatures that
move on the ground - everything that has the breath of life in it - I give every green
plant for food." And it was so. God saw all that he had made, and it was very good.
And there was evening, and there was morning - the sixth day.
